'I'm extremely upset'
Actress and criket host Mandira Bedi tells CT what's killing her
The Eyjafjalljokull Volcano ashes in Iceland have turned many hopes into ashes, including Mandira Bedi's . the actress and cricket host is 'stranded' (if being at home can be termed 'stranded') in India and could not make it to the UK to resume her hosting there. She has even lost the contract.
It is not the loss of contract, however, that Mandy is upset about. It's extremely upset. I am feeling very helpless. I am feeling as if I have lost one of the best things in my life," She says.
It was a bad birthday gift, confesses Mandira, "I was on a 15-day break in such a way that I could bring in my birth day (April 15) with my family and then head for the UK. Everything was working as planned. I had a blast on my birthday; we partied till 5 am, after which I headed for the airport where I was told that all flights have been canceled due to the Volcano ashes. I waited for a few hours before going back home, hoping that I would fly the next day. I kept calling up airlines officials, but all my hopes turned to ashes.I feel lousy. I miss the studios so much and people there are missing me too -- they have been telling me so."
First, she was dropped as a host in India and now she has lost her hosting contract in the UK too. "When I didn't get to host season 3 here, I got a better offer. But who knows, my not being able to make it to the UK could be a blessing in disguise. Had I been stranded there, it would have been worse."
